Founded in 1985, Polkacide was originally organized to play a one-night stand for the Deaf Club in San Francisco. The Deaf Club (an actual club for deaf people) had been hiring punk bands to perform. When it was suggested that some did not want a punk band, an inspired band leader and founder Ward Abronski, along with his long term girlfriend and Polkacide's first drummer, Hayok Kay, formed a "really loud polka band" to play.
